Vettel: “We need a stronger package”
Sebastian Vettel has admitted that speed is the key factor in taking a step forward for Ferrari next season. 2018 was the closest Ferrari and Vettel had been to beating Lewis Hamilton and Mercedes to the Championships. But a series of mistakes left the team short. Regardless of the competition being close between the two teams, Vettel believes the Scuderia need to take another step forward for 2019 to put them ahead of Mercedes. "I think we need a stronger package," Vettel said (f1i.com).
